chore: move mcp-server/src/wire_format.rs to protocol/src/mcp_protocol.rs (#2423)
The existing `wire_format.rs` should share more types with the `codex-protocol` crate (like `AskForApproval` instead of maintaining a parallel `CodexToolCallApprovalPolicy` enum), so this PR moves `wire_format.rs` into `codex-protocol`, renaming it as `mcp-protocol.rs`. We also de-dupe types, where appropriate. --- [//]: # (BEGIN SAPLING FOOTER) Stack created with [Sapling](https://sapling-scm.com).
